EU Bioeconomy Conference

Registrations are open for the Eu Bioeconomy Conference! It will be held on the 6th-7th October. In the conference, the findings of the EU Bioeconomy Strategy Progress Report will be presented and highlight the role of bioeconomy policy to enhance policy coherence and system thinking. A series of bioeconomy success stories from EU research and innovation will be presented, alongside evidence for a successful implementation of the EU Bioeconomy Strategy. There will also be an opportunity to discuss how the bioeconomy can help to better manage certain trade-offs, by addressing the question of how increasing biomass demand for energy and industrial needs can be matched with increasing climate and biodiversity objectives.
